I have to agree that it's one of the better riding SUVs overall that I've driven; the ML350 is second to the RX350 in terms of creamy-smooth ride quality and the Cayenne S is tops when it comes to feeling connected to the road or a high level of control. While our Commander is not as smooth as the Mercedes or Lexus and not as connected as the Porsche, it is almost the perfect compromise of smooth ride and a high level of control.

It was partially lake effect so it was big damp flakes that just stuck to everything ,its beautiful. Glad to hear you enjoyed Wi. Next time you come I recommend going to Bayfield for the weekend. Its a really cool small town right on Lake superior. In the winter they extend the county highway into an ice highway a few miles out to Madeline Island. In the summer you take a ferry. Great vacation spot.
